Upper Elk Falls

Project: Upper Elk Falls Ranch Dam Rehabilitation
Owner: Colorado Parks and Wildlife (CPW)
Location: Staunton State Park (Pine, Colorado)

Delivery Method: CM/GC (Construction Manager/General Contractor)

Project Type: Low-hazard dam; high-value asset to CPW (owner priority)
Momentum Role: Sole Independent Cost Estimator (ICE) supporting Owner negotiations

Overview

CPW advanced rehabilitation of the Upper Elk Falls Ranch Dam to improve long-term performance and reliability of a low-hazard, high-value facility. The construction scope includes significant civil, earthwork, concrete, outlet works, and spillway improvements with associated temporary works and environmental controls.

Key Elements

  • Dam and foundation work: excavation, foundation preparation, embankment/select fill placement, drains, and riprap protection
  • Outlet works rehabilitation: removal of existing intake features, installation of new gate components, pipe rehabilitation/extension, and reinforced concrete structures
  • Spillway improvements: demolition and reconstruction of spillway concrete features
  • Temporary works & controls: reservoir control, dewatering, erosion/sediment controls, staging/borrow areas, and reclamation

Momentum’s Services (Independent Cost Estimator)

As CPW’s sole Independent Cost Estimator, Momentum developed and maintained an independent cost position to support CM/GC pricing, including:

  • Building and updating an independent construction cost model for Owner decision-making
  • Reviewing plans/specifications and validating assumptions, quantities, and pricing at key milestones
  • Supporting CAP (Construction Agreed Price) negotiations on behalf of CPW to reach a defensible, transparent price
  • Providing constructability- and risk-informed input consistent with CM/GC delivery (risk register alignment, scope clarity, and pricing reconciliation)

Outcome / Value Momentum provided CPW with a clear, independent benchmark for CM/GC pricing—supporting confident CAP negotiations and strengthening cost transparency for a complex dam rehabilitation scope.
